Casino Terminology Explained

Understanding the lingo used in casinos can significantly enhance your experience. Here are some commonly used terms:

  • RTP (Return to Player): This percentage indicates how much of the total money wagered on a game is returned to players over time.
  • House Edge: The mathematical advantage that the casino holds over the players, varying across games.
  • Volatility: Refers to the level of risk associated with a game. High volatility slots will pay out less frequently but can deliver larger payouts, while low volatility games pay out smaller amounts more often.
  • Paylines: The lines on which a payout will be awarded based on the outcome of the spin in slot games.

Progressive Betting Systems Explained

Progressive betting systems involve adjusting your bets based on previous outcomes. Here’s a look at some common systems:

  • Martingale Strategy: This popular betting strategy involves doubling your bet after every loss, aiming to recover previous losses, but it carries high risk.
  • Fibonacci Strategy: Based on the famous sequence, bets increase following a specific pattern, allowing for more controlled risks.
  • Labouchere System: Also known as the cancellation system, players set a target win and create a betting sequence to achieve that target.

The Martingale Strategy and Its Risks

The Martingale system can be enticing—after all, who wouldn’t want to recoup losses immediately? However, the approach demands a substantial bankroll and can be risky during prolonged losing streaks. It’s essential to factor in each game's maximum bet limits, as they may impede the strategy's effectiveness.

House Edge Breakdown

The house edge refers to the average profit the casino expects to make from a game. Here's how it varies across popular games:

  • Blackjack: The house edge can be around 0.5% with optimal strategy.
  • Roulette: The house edge is about 2.7% for European and 5.26% for American roulette.
  • Slots: The house edge generally varies between 2% to 15%, depending on the specific game.

Game Selection Based on RTP

Return to Player (RTP) percentages can serve as another benchmark for your game selections, with higher RTP indicating better long-term returns:

  • Slots: Look for slots with RTPs of 95% or higher for better odds.
  • Table Games: Blackjack and video poker often feature RTPs above 99% when played with optimal strategy.
